The Australian GP was one for us Ferrari fans to forget and learn from mistakes. Hamilton drove excellently well and deserved the victory. Congratulations to him. When a driver has to push hard from the onset and without TC, mistakes will be punished. Massa selected the wrong gear out of turn 1 or 2 and paid the price. Kimi got it wrong twice but could still continue until his engine gave up. He admitted he was at fault for going off the track. Heikki admitted to making the mistake of pressing the wrong button, which allowed Alonso to finish 4th. I mean, drivers will make mistakes. Like it or not. Hamilton made some mistakes last year. It seems rather early to talk about domination. It was an exciting race. FORZA FERRARI!
